So I took Bioshock for a spin, and it's just... not fun. The overly elaborate fetch quests are too much so, and some of the mechanics encourage some really unfun and unintuitive strategies. I shouldn't be deliberately letting a big monster kill me over and over as I slowly ping away at its health because respawning and rushing it again is the best way to conserve resources. System Shock 2 was toeing the line here, but I felt they did a better job with the setting, atmosphere, and pacing, and the shift to steampunk from cyberpunk makes some of the set pieces completely unbelievable. As Yahtzee put it, "I wasn't aware that boiled water could form allegiances." And there's the fact that System Shock 2 wasn't clearly trying to be System Shock 2, which is a frustratingly vague criticism, I know, but a product that sets out specifically to ape a predecessor is almost always missing the sense of novelty that contributed to making that original thing good in the first place.

The gameplay isn't very engaging, the setting seems like it'd make for a better novel or movie than a game, and I'm just not feeling any kind of motivation to do anything. Maybe I'm just in a bad mood for some reason and that's responsible, but after everything I'd heard about the game it's kind of a letdown.
